There’s nothing I can do about this in the real world, unless I somehow brainwash an NHL GM, or take over one’s life. I actually have done this to Bryan Murray in the virtual world, where I am playing the role of GM for your Ottawa Senators in the Re-Draft the League project over at Cycle Like the Sedins. My task is to build a new Sens team using current NHL players, within the constraints of the NHL salary cap. I have been given the 24th overall pick to work with, which unfortunately means that a lot of the really super high class talent in the league will be gone by the time I get up to the (metaphorical) podium with my jersey and hat for my pick to proudly put on before he poses for a photo op with me and my staff.
Here’s how the picking has gone so far:
1. Calgary Flames – Alexander Ovechkin
2. Vancouver Canucks – Sidney Crosby
3. Tampa Bay Lightning – Henrik Lundqvist
4. Dallas Stars – Evgeni Malkin
5. Chicago Blackhawks – Jonathan Toews
6. New York Islanders – Nicklas Lidstrom
7. Philadelphia Flyers – Pavel Datsyuk
8. Edmonton Oilers – Zach Parise
9. Nashville Predators – Ryan Getzlaf
10. Atlanta Thrashers – Vincent Lecavalier
11. St. Louis Blues – Roberto Luongo
12. Phoenix Coyotes – Mike Green
13. Pittsburgh Penguins – Ilya Kovalchuk
Still to pick before me: the Caps, Blue Jackets, Red Wings, Kings, Wild, Hurricanes, Rangers, Devils, Leafs and Sharks.
